Understanding TBM Disc Cutters


TBM disc cutters are robust tools designed to penetrate various soil and rock types during tunnel excavation. Their primary role is to efficiently break up the material in front of the TBM, facilitating the construction of tunnels in urban environments, highways, and railways. With advancements in engineering, these cutters have become increasingly sophisticated, allowing for more efficient and effective tunneling operations.

The Role of Disc Cutters in Tunneling


Disc cutters function as the cutting mechanism of TBMs. As the machine advances, the rotating disc cutters apply pressure and shear force against the tunnel face, effectively grinding and fracturing the material. This process is essential for advancing the borehole while minimizing vibrations and surface disturbances, crucial in populated areas.

The Mechanics of TBM Disc Cutters


Understanding the mechanics behind TBM disc cutters is essential for optimizing their performance. The design typically features a circular blade with tungsten carbide inserts, providing durability and high cutting efficiency. The mechanics can be broken down into several key components:

Design and Construction


The design of disc cutters includes various diameters and thicknesses, tailored to specific geological conditions. The tungsten carbide inserts enhance cutting efficiency, enabling them to withstand the high-pressure environments encountered during tunneling.

Cutting Mechanism


The cutting action of disc cutters is facilitated by the machine’s weight and the rotational speed of the discs. The combination of these factors allows for effective material removal, ensuring a smooth tunneling process. The cutters must be periodically replaced to maintain peak efficiency, emphasizing the importance of regular maintenance.

Advantages of Using TBM Disc Cutters


The use of TBM disc cutters offers numerous advantages that enhance the overall efficiency of construction projects. Some of these benefits include:

Increased Efficiency


TBM disc cutters significantly reduce excavation time compared to traditional methods. Their ability to operate continuously while maintaining a high cutting speed enhances project timelines.

Cost-Effectiveness


While the initial investment in TBM technology can be substantial, the long-term savings due to reduced labor costs, decreased maintenance, and faster project completion make it a cost-effective solution for large-scale construction projects.

Precision and Quality


The precision of TBM disc cutters leads to improved tunnel quality. The controlled cutting process minimizes the risk of over-excavation, ensuring that tunnels are constructed to exact specifications.

Reduced Environmental Impact


By minimizing surface disruption and noise, TBM disc cutters help mitigate the environmental impact of construction projects. This is particularly important in urban settings where noise and vibration can affect nearby residents.

Applications in Modern Construction


TBM disc cutters are utilized in a variety of construction applications, demonstrating their versatility and effectiveness in different environments. Some notable applications include:

Urban Tunneling Projects


In densely populated areas, TBMs equipped with disc cutters are ideal for urban tunneling projects, such as subway systems and water supply tunnels. Their ability to work efficiently underground minimizes surface disruption, making them a preferred choice for city planners.

Infrastructure Development


Infrastructure projects like highways and railways benefit significantly from TBM technology. The ability to bore through challenging geological conditions allows for the rapid development of necessary transportation links.

Mining Operations


In the mining sector, TBM disc cutters are employed to access mineral deposits deep underground. Their efficiency in breaking through hard rock makes them invaluable in resource extraction.

Maintaining TBM Disc Cutters for Longevity


Proper maintenance of TBM disc cutters is essential for ensuring their longevity and optimal performance. Here are some key maintenance practices:

Regular Inspections


Conducting regular inspections helps identify wear and tear on the disc cutters. This proactive approach allows for timely replacements and repairs, preventing costly downtime.

Proper Lubrication


Ensuring that the cutting mechanisms are adequately lubricated reduces friction and heat buildup, extending the lifespan of the cutters.

Monitoring Performance


Utilizing monitoring systems to track cutter performance can provide valuable insights into when maintenance or replacement is required. This data-driven approach leads to more efficient operations and reduces the risk of unexpected failures.

FAQs about TBM Disc Cutters


1. What are TBM disc cutters made of?


TBM disc cutters are typically made of high-strength steel with tungsten carbide inserts, providing durability and cutting efficiency.

2. How do TBM disc cutters operate?


They rotate and apply pressure to break and fracture the material in front of the TBM, facilitating the tunneling process.

3. What types of materials can TBM disc cutters handle?


TBM disc cutters can effectively handle various materials, including soft soil, hard rock, and mixed ground conditions.

4. How often do TBM disc cutters need to be replaced?


The frequency of replacement depends on the geological conditions and the extent of wear. Regular inspections can help determine when replacements are necessary.

5. What are the safety measures for using TBM disc cutters?


Safety measures include proper training for operators, regular maintenance, and using monitoring systems to detect potential issues.
